﻿@charset "utf-8";


img {border:none;}
.Clear { clear:both; padding:0px; margin:0px; font:0/0 arial; }

form { padding:0px; margin:0px; }

#wrapinner0 { width:960px; margin:0 auto; float:center; background:#141710;padding-top:0px;padding-left:6px;padding-right:6px;padding-bottom:0px;}
#wrapinner { width:960px; margin:0 auto; float:center; }
textarea {color:#8b8b8b;  border:1px solid #d2d3c7;}
.iconText { vertical-align:-3px;}
.iconTextList { margin:-3px 0 0 0;  }
.fL {float:left;}
.fR {float:right;}
.text_left {text-align:left;}
.text_center {text-align:center;}
.img_middle {vertical-align:middle;}
.img_top {vertical-align:top;}
.tahomaf11 {font-family:Tahoma; font-size:11px;}
.tahomaf10 {font-family:Tahoma; font-size:10px;}
.png24 { 
    tmp:expression(setPng24(this)); 
} 

a { color:#8b8b8b; text-decoration:none; }
a:hover { color:#8b8b8b; text-decoration:underline; }

input.idBG { background:url(/skin/common/bg_input_id.gif) left top no-repeat #fff;  }
input.passBG { background:url(/skin/common/bg_input_pass.gif) left top no-repeat #fff;  }
#header { height:324px; }
#contentswrap  { position:relative; width:968px; }
#leftmenu { float:left; position:relative; z-index:2; width:195px; }
#rightmenu { float:left; position:relative; width:165px;}

.form_pay {
    color:#fff; 
    font-weight:bold;
    font-size:10pt;
    height:20px; 
    width:109px; 
    padding:5px 5px 0px 8px;
    margin:0 0 0 0px;
    text-align:left;
	
background:url(images/bg_idpw.gif) no-repeat 0 0 ;


}

/* Common */
.form_pay2 {
    color:#fff; 
    font-weight:bold;
    font-size:9pt;
    height:20px; 
    width:244px; 
    padding:5px 5px 0px 8px;
    margin:0 0 0 0px;
    text-align:left;
	
background:url(images/bg_idpw2.gif) no-repeat 0 0 ;


}

/* Common */
.fc333 {color:#333;}
.fc666 {color:#666;}

.marginst01 {margin:15px 0 5px;}

.mT15 {margin-top:15px;}
.mL10 {margin-left:10px;}

.pT12 {padding-top:12px;}
.pT9 {padding-top:9px;}


#aaa td{color:#999999}
#aaa a{color:#999999}
#aaa a:link{color:#999999;text-decoration:none; font-size: 12px;} 
#aaa a:visited{color:#999999; text-decoration:none; font-size: 12px;} 
#aaa a:hover{color:#999999; text-decoration:none; font-size: 12px;} 
#aaa a:active { color:#999999; text-decoration:none; } 



.bbb{
	filter:progid:dximagetransform.microsoft.glow(color=#0057c8,strength=1); 
}
A.button {
	PADDING-RIGHT: 2px; BACKGROUND-POSITION: 0px -3px; OVERFLOW-Y: hidden; DISPLAY: inline-block; PADDING-LEFT: 0px; FONT-SIZE: 0px; PADDING-BOTTOM: 0px; MARGIN: 0px 2px 0px 0px; VERTICAL-ALIGN: middle;  CURSOR: pointer; COLOR: #2e523b; BORDER-TOP-STYLE: none; LINE-HEIGHT: 0; PADDING-TOP: -2px; BACKGROUND-REPEAT: no-repeat; FONT-STYLE: normal; BORDER-RIGHT-STYLE: none; BORDER-LEFT-STYLE: none; POSITION: relative; HEIGHT: 20px; TEXT-DECORATION: none; BORDER-BOTTOM-STYLE: none
}
SPAN.button {
	PADDING-RIGHT: 10px; BACKGROUND-POSITION: 0px -3px; OVERFLOW-Y: hidden; DISPLAY: inline-block; PADDING-LEFT: 0px; FONT-SIZE: 0px; PADDING-BOTTOM: 0px; MARGIN: 0px 4px 0px 0px; VERTICAL-ALIGN: middle;  CURSOR: pointer; COLOR: #2e523b; BORDER-TOP-STYLE: none; LINE-HEIGHT: 0; PADDING-TOP: 0px; BACKGROUND-REPEAT: no-repeat; FONT-STYLE: normal; BORDER-RIGHT-STYLE: none; BORDER-LEFT-STYLE: none; POSITION: relative; HEIGHT: 20px; TEXT-DECORATION: none; BORDER-BOTTOM-STYLE: none
}
DEL.button {
	PADDING-RIGHT: 10px; BACKGROUND-POSITION: 0px -3px; OVERFLOW-Y: hidden; DISPLAY: inline-block; PADDING-LEFT: 0px; FONT-SIZE: 0px; PADDING-BOTTOM: 0px; MARGIN: 0px 4px 0px 0px; VERTICAL-ALIGN: middle;  CURSOR: pointer; COLOR: #2e523b; BORDER-TOP-STYLE: none; LINE-HEIGHT: 0; PADDING-TOP: 0px; BACKGROUND-REPEAT: no-repeat; FONT-STYLE: normal; BORDER-RIGHT-STYLE: none; BORDER-LEFT-STYLE: none; POSITION: relative; HEIGHT: 20px; TEXT-DECORATION: none; BORDER-BOTTOM-STYLE: none
}
A.button {
	BACKGROUND-IMAGE: url(/images/form_buttons2.gif)
}
SPAN.button {
	BACKGROUND-IMAGE: url(/images/form_buttons2.gif)
}
DEL.button {
	BACKGROUND-IMAGE: url(/images/form_buttons2.gif)
}
A.button SPAN {
	BACKGROUND-IMAGE: url(/images/form_buttons2.gif)
}
SPAN.button BUTTON {
	BACKGROUND-IMAGE: url(/images/form_buttons2.gif)
}
SPAN.button INPUT {
	BACKGROUND-IMAGE: url(/images/form_buttons2.gif)
}
DEL.button SPAN {
	BACKGROUND-IMAGE: url(/images/form_buttons2.gif)
}
A.button SPAN {
	PADDING-RIGHT: 13px; PADDING-bottom: 1px; BACKGROUND-POSITION: 100% -3px; DISPLAY: block; PADDING-LEFT: 4px; FONT-SIZE: 12px! important; RIGHT: -5px;  MARGIN: -0px -10px 0px 4px; VERTICAL-ALIGN: text-top; CURSOR: pointer; COLOR: #222; BORDER-TOP-STYLE: none; LINE-HEIGHT: 1; BACKGROUND-REPEAT: no-repeat; ZOOM: 1; FONT-STYLE: normal; BORDER-RIGHT-STYLE: none; WHITE-SPACE: nowrap; BORDER-LEFT-STYLE: none; LETTER-SPACING: 0px! important; POSITION: relative; TOP: 0px; HEIGHT: 20px; BACKGROUND-COLOR: transparent; BORDER-BOTTOM-STYLE: none
}
SPAN.button BUTTON {
	PADDING-RIGHT: 13px; BACKGROUND-POSITION: 100% -3px; DISPLAY: block; PADDING-LEFT: 4px; FONT-SIZE: 12px! important; RIGHT: -5px; PADDING-BOTTOM: 8px; MARGIN: 0px -10px 0px 4px; VERTICAL-ALIGN: text-top; CURSOR: pointer; COLOR: #222; BORDER-TOP-STYLE: none; LINE-HEIGHT: 1; BACKGROUND-REPEAT: no-repeat; ZOOM: 1; FONT-STYLE: normal; BORDER-RIGHT-STYLE: none; WHITE-SPACE: nowrap; BORDER-LEFT-STYLE: none; LETTER-SPACING: 0px! important; POSITION: relative; TOP: 0px; HEIGHT: 20px; BACKGROUND-COLOR: transparent; BORDER-BOTTOM-STYLE: none
}
SPAN.button INPUT {
	PADDING-RIGHT: 13px; BACKGROUND-POSITION: 100% -3px; DISPLAY: block; PADDING-LEFT: 4px; FONT-SIZE: 12px! important; RIGHT: -5px; PADDING-BOTTOM: 0px; MARGIN: 0px -10px 0px 4px; VERTICAL-ALIGN: text-top; CURSOR: pointer; COLOR: #222; BORDER-TOP-STYLE: none; LINE-HEIGHT: 1; PADDING-TOP: 0px; BACKGROUND-REPEAT: no-repeat; ZOOM: 1; FONT-STYLE: normal; BORDER-RIGHT-STYLE: none; WHITE-SPACE: nowrap; BORDER-LEFT-STYLE: none; LETTER-SPACING: 0px! important; POSITION: relative; TOP: 0px; HEIGHT: 20px; BACKGROUND-COLOR: transparent; BORDER-BOTTOM-STYLE: none
}
DEL.button SPAN {
	PADDING-RIGHT: 13px; BACKGROUND-POSITION: 100% -3px; DISPLAY: block; PADDING-LEFT: 4px; FONT-SIZE: 12px! important; RIGHT: -5px; PADDING-BOTTOM: 0px; MARGIN: 0px -10px 0px 4px; VERTICAL-ALIGN: text-top; CURSOR: pointer; COLOR: #222; BORDER-TOP-STYLE: none; LINE-HEIGHT: 1; PADDING-TOP: 0px; BACKGROUND-REPEAT: no-repeat; ZOOM: 1; FONT-STYLE: normal; BORDER-RIGHT-STYLE: none; WHITE-SPACE: nowrap; BORDER-LEFT-STYLE: none; LETTER-SPACING: 0px! important; POSITION: relative; TOP: 0px; HEIGHT: 20px; BACKGROUND-COLOR: transparent; BORDER-BOTTOM-STYLE: none
}
UNKNOWN {
	PADDING-TOP: 6px
}
SPAN.button BUTTON {
	LINE-HEIGHT: 2.5
}
HTML.safari A.button SPAN {
	LINE-HEIGHT: 1.3
}
HTML.safari DEL.button SPAN {
	LINE-HEIGHT: 1.3
}
HTML.safari SPAN.button BUTTON {
	LINE-HEIGHT: 2.6
}
HTML.safari A.button:unknown {
	outline: none
}
HTML.safari SPAN.button BUTTON:unknown {
	outline: none
}
DEL.button {
	BACKGROUND-POSITION: 0px -123px
}
DEL.button SPAN {
	BACKGROUND-POSITION: 100% -123px; CURSOR: default; COLOR: #aaa! important
}
A.button SPAN {
	PADDING-TOP: 5px;
	color:#0475ae
}
UNKNOWN {
	PADDING-TOP: 7px
}
SPAN.button BUTTON {
	PADDING-RIGHT: 6px; PADDING-LEFT: 0px; PADDING-BOTTOM: 0px; LINE-HEIGHT: 2.5; PADDING-TOP: 0px
}
SPAN.button INPUT {
	PADDING-RIGHT: 6px; PADDING-LEFT: 0px; PADDING-BOTTOM: 0px; LINE-HEIGHT: 2.5; PADDING-TOP: 0px
}
A.button:hover {
	BACKGROUND-POSITION: 0px -63px; COLOR: #222; TEXT-DECORATION: none
}
SPAN.button:hover {
	BACKGROUND-POSITION: 0px -63px; COLOR: #222; TEXT-DECORATION: none
}
A.button:unknown {
	BACKGROUND-POSITION: 0px -63px; COLOR: #222; TEXT-DECORATION: none
}
A.dom-button-focus {
	BACKGROUND-POSITION: 0px -63px; COLOR: #222; TEXT-DECORATION: none
}
SPAN.button-behavior-hover {
	BACKGROUND-POSITION: 0px -63px; COLOR: #222; TEXT-DECORATION: none
}
A.button:hover SPAN {
	BACKGROUND-POSITION: 100% -63px;
}
SPAN.button:hover INPUT {
	BACKGROUND-POSITION: 100% -63px
}
SPAN.button:hover BUTTON {
	BACKGROUND-POSITION: 100% -63px
}
A.button:unknown SPAN {
	BACKGROUND-POSITION: 100% -63px
}
SPAN.button-behavior-hover BUTTON {
	BACKGROUND-POSITION: 100% -63px
}
SPAN.button-behavior-hover INPUT {
	BACKGROUND-POSITION: 100% -63px
}
A.button:active {
	COLOR: #444
}
A.button:unknown SPAN {
	COLOR: #444
}

.showdetail {background:#CCCCCC; line-height:180%;LETTER-SPACING:1px;}
.showdetail td {background:#F2FBFF;padding:1px;}

div.space,div.spacing { margin:2px; padding:2px; } div.space { clear:both; }

